EASTERN 3-Hole Crank Pin A-23962-40 for Harley-Davidson EL (1940–1949)

The Eastern A-23962-40 3-Hole Crank Pin is forged from high-strength 8620 steel with.062 inches of heat-treated penetration, delivering durable seating and reliable timing in Harley-Davidson EL engines.

Its outer diameter is approximately 1.035 inches, aligning with OEM specifications for seamless fit during engine work.

Engineered specifically for Harley Davidson EL models from 1940 to 1949, this crank pin features a 3-hole design that secures proper alignment and consistent performance during installation and maintenance. The component is manufactured in the USA and bears the part number A-23962-40.
